Frequently Asked Questions About Glenister
What is the origin of the name Glenister?
Glenister has roots in both Scottish Gaelic and Old English, combining elements that refer to a "valley of the glens."
Is Glenister a common name?
No, Glenister is noted as a very rare name, offering a unique choice for parents.
What does Glenister mean?
Glenister means "from the valley of the glens". It is derived from Scottish Gaelic, Old English.
What is the origin of Glenister?
Glenister originates from Scottish Gaelic, Old English. Its cultural origin is Scottish Gaelic, Old English.
Is Glenister a male or female name?
Glenister is a unisex name.
How do you pronounce Glenister?
Glenister is pronounced "GLEN-iss-ter".
What language does Glenister come from?
Glenister comes from Scottish Gaelic, Old English.
Is Glenister a popular name?
Glenister is considered a very rare name, and its popularity trend is rare.
What are nicknames for Glenister?
Common nicknames for Glenister include Glen.
